An ART Party event at the Visual Art Center


"Novice artists and the artistically challenged will have a good time and be amazed at what they accomplish in just a few hours."

— Having heard about Susan Pool's ART Party events for quite a while now, I finally had the opportunity to attend on this past Sunday at the Marshall Visual Art Center.

Pool has developed a system that allows students with no prior art experience to produce a painting that they can be proud to display to friends and family. Her method uses a grid mapping technique, a limited color pallet, and step-by-step guidance to ease her students toward realizing their artistic goals. Grid scaling allows the aspiring painters to handle scale and perspective, concepts that Pool says are often major challenges for beginners.

Her company, "The ART Event" conduct mobile art party entertainment events at both public and private venues.

Pool and her staff bring a complete art studio set-up to the location, then guide the painters through the creation of their individual "masterpieces." Pool says "Novice artists and the artistically challenged will have a good time and be amazed at what they accomplish in just a few hours."
